Overview:
This course offers practical approaches and tools to address
human performance issues in GMP related environments by using
a specific methodology to correct, prevent and avoid re-occurrence
of these issues.

Areas Covered in the Session:
Background on Human Error Phenomena and measurement
Importance of Human Error Prevention/reduction
Quantitative and qualitative information gathering
Why do we need tools for human error reduction programs?
Training as a tool and human error
Facts about human error and training
